A northwest Calgary elementary school was locked down on Monday afternoon due to a police investigation in the community.
The Calgary Board of Education confirmed Edgemont School was locked down due to a police presence in the area.
In a letter sent to parents, the school said all students and staff were safe and afternoon activities proceeded as scheduled. In a social media post, police said the incident was non-criminal and there was no risk to public safety.
